No, McDonald’s didn’t say there’s ‘no record’ Kamala Harris worked at the fast food chain

If Your Time is short

  • There is no evidence that McDonald’s has made a public statement contradicting Vice President Kamala Harris’ comments that she worked there.

  • Harris, the Democratic nominee for president, has said she worked at McDonald’s for a summer while she was a college student.

  • Harris’ campaign told PolitiFact that Harris worked the cash register and staffed the fry and ice cream machines at a McDonald’s in Alameda, California, in summer 1983.

Vice President Kamala Harris’ 2024 campaign opponent, former President Donald Trump, has asserted that Harris fabricated a story about working at McDonald’s.

He made the comments at an Aug. 30 conference and in two Truth Social posts.

Trump has not cited clear evidence to contradict Harris’ account. But now some social media users are doing it for him — they say McDonald’s itself denied her employment story.

"MCDONALD’s CORPORATE has come forth and said they have no record whatsoever of KAMALA HARRIS ever working at any of their locations," an X post screenshot shared Aug. 31 on Facebook said.

Other posts on Facebook, Instagram and Threads and X made similar claims. Some posts were flagged as part of Meta’s efforts to combat false news and misinformation on its News Feed. (Read more about our partnership with Meta, which owns Facebook, Instagram and Threads.)

(Screengrab from Facebook)

But these posts are wrong: McDonald’s has issued no such statement.

Harris has mentioned her job at McDonald’s on the campaign trail and in other public appearances. Her campaign told PolitiFact that Harris worked the cash register and staffed the fry and ice cream machines at a McDonald’s in Alameda, California, in summer 1983. Harris attended Howard University in Washington, D.C., from 1982 to 1986.

We searched McDonald’s Corp.’s website and social media accounts and found no public statements from the company about Harris’ work experience there. We also found no news coverage of such a statement from the company.

PolitiFact contacted McDonald’s about this claim but did not receive a response before publication.

When we asked Trump’s campaign for evidence, spokesperson Anna Kelly told PolitiFact, "Kamala Harris said that she paid her way through college by working at McDonald's. Why won’t she prove it?"

Trump’s campaign also pointed to an Aug. 29 article from the conservative Washington Free Beacon that said Harris did not mention her McDonald’s job in her books or on a 1987 resume. The article did not cite evidence disproving Harris’ work experience there.

What we know about Harris’ McDonald’s job

Harris has not talked extensively about her job at McDonald’s when she was a college student, but since the 2024 presidential campaign started, the mentions have become more frequent.

The earliest instance PolitiFact could find of Harris talking about her McDonald’s job is from 2019, when Harris marched with striking McDonald’s workers in Las Vegas. At the time, Harris was a Democratic presidential candidate for the 2020 election.

"I worked in McDonald’s. I was a student when I was working in McDonald’s. There was not a family relying on me to pay the rent, put food on the table and keep the bills paid by the end of the month," Harris said in 2019.

In April, before Harris launched her 2024 presidential campaign, she talked about working at the fast food chain on "The Drew Barrymore Show." Harris said she "did fries" and worked as a cashier. She said her go-to order is a "quarter-pounder with cheese and fries" and her favorite dipping sauce for McNuggets is barbecue.

Since launching her 2024 presidential campaign in July, Harris has highlighted her summer job at McDonald’s in campaign ads and on her personal and campaign X accounts. A pro-Harris political group also touted her McDonald’s job in an ad.

"Determination is how Kamala Harris went from working in McDonald’s to prosecutor, state attorney general, U.S. senator and our vice president in only one generation," one of her ads said.

Harris’ running mate and Minnesota Gov. Tim Walz has also pointed on the campaign trail to Harris’ McDonald’s job. At the Aug. 13 American Federation of State, County and Municipal Employees Convention in Los Angeles, Walz talked about Harris’ middle-class upbringing and how she "picked up shifts at that McDonald’s as a student."

There is no evidence that McDonald’s has called into question Harris’ work experience at the company.

We rate the claim that McDonald’s "said they have no record whatsoever of Kamala Harris ever working at any of their locations" False.
